Default cost of schedule service

I got a flier today from the local jag dealer with coupons for service. They charge $601.45 for the 10k and 50k service, $812.44 for the 20k and 40k service and $998.75 for the 30k and 60k service. Coupons are good for 15% off of that price. How does that compare to what you are seeing at other dealers?

Default RE: cost of schedule service

get a list of the stuff they are doing, mostly the difference in price between their 5000 mile service and the big ones:are a brake inspection, tire balance and rotate, fuel filter change, replace wiper blades, add screen paste, dance around your car, etc. You can get most of the stuff done somewhere else for half the price. Plus notice the prices are for all Jags, not just the X-Type. From a local shopdown the street, I got this stuff done... $95 fuel filter change, $98 brake fluid flush, $98 fuel injector and throttle body service.

Dealer by me:
5K $54.95
10K $295.65
30K $537.16
60K $731.71
Brake flush $187.95
Injector service $235
Fuel filter $107
